Fairmont Mills
Fairmont Mills is a locality in Spartanburg, Upcountry South Carolina, South Carolina. Fairmont Mills is situated nearby to the hamlet Larkin, as well as near the neighborhood Cambridge.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Fairforest
Village
Fairforest is a Census-designated place located in Spartanburg County in the U.S. State of South Carolina. According to the 2010 United States census, the population was 1,646. Fairforest is situated 3½ miles northeast of Fairmont Mills.
Arcadia
Village
Arcadia is a Census-designated place located in Spartanburg County in the U.S. State of South Carolina. According to the 2010 United States census, the population was 2,634. Arcadia is situated 4½ miles northeast of Fairmont Mills.
Duncan
Town
Duncan is a town in Spartanburg County, South Carolina, United States. Its population was 3,181 at the 2010 census. Duncan is situated 5 miles west of Fairmont Mills.
